You can use KeePass for securely storing and managing all your passwords in one place. It's an open-source tool that lets you create a master password or key file to access your encrypted password database. One standout feature is its portability, meaning you can load it on a USB stick and use it on any computer without installation. It's perfect for safeguarding your online accounts, especially for those concerned about privacy and data security.
